Merge pull request '추론 run 추가' (#95) from feat/infer_dev_260211 into develop

Reviewed-on: #95
This commit was merged in pull request #95.
This commit is contained in:
2026-02-25 18:03:42 +09:00

View File

@@ -44,13 +44,21 @@ public class InferenceRunService {
List<String> compareList = mapSheetMngCoreService.getMapSheetMngHst(compareYear);
List<String> targetList = mapSheetMngCoreService.getMapSheetMngHst(targetYear);
log.info(
"hst list count compareList = {}, targetList = {}", compareList.size(), targetList.size());
Set<String> compareSet = new HashSet<>(compareList);
List<String> filteredTargetList =
targetList.stream()
.filter(compareSet::contains) // 2021에 있는 도협만 남김
.distinct() // 필요 없으면 제거
.toList();
targetList.stream().filter(compareSet::contains).distinct().toList();
long removedCount = targetList.size() - filteredTargetList.size();
log.info(
"target total count: {}, compare total count: {}, Excluded count: {}",
targetList.size(),
compareList.size(),
removedCount);
Scene modelComparePath = getSceneInference(compareYear.toString(), filteredTargetList, "", "");
Scene modelTargetPath = getSceneInference(targetYear.toString(), filteredTargetList, "", "");